254 Dykes Hall Road, Sheffield, S6 4EY is a freehold semi-detached property built between 1950-1966. The property offers approximately 872 square feet of living space. In this location, properties of similar size usually have three bedrooms.

The estimated current market value of the property is £201,717 . It was last sold on 29 Jan 2016 for £127,000. Since then, the value has increased by £74,717, representing a 58.8% increase, or approximately 6.0% per year.

254 Dykes Hall Road, Sheffield, South Yorkshire, S6 4EY has an Energy Performance Certificate (EPC) rating of C, based on the latest assessment carried out on 15 Dec 2014.

This property uses a gas-fired boiler and radiators, connected to the mains gas supply, as its main heating source. Hot water is provided from main heating system. The windows are fully double glazed.

The previous EPC assessment was conducted on 12 Jan 2009. The rating of C remains the same, but the energy efficiency score improved by 2.9%.

Since the previous assessment, several changes were observed:

  • The main heating energy efficiency changing from very good to good, while the heating system type remained the same (boiler and radiators, mains gas).
  • The hot water energy efficiency changing from very good to good, while the system remained as from main system.
  • The roof construction or insulation changed from pitched, 50mm loft insulation to pitched, 300 mm loft insulation, improving energy efficiency from poor to very good.
  • The windows were upgraded from partial double glazing to fully double glazed.
  • The lighting was changed from low energy lighting in all fixed outlets to low energy lighting in 70% of fixed outlets, with no change in efficiency (very good).
